M. Senthil KumarM. Senthil Kumar is a Principal Scientist (Microbiology) at the ICAR-Indian Institute of Pulses Research, Kanpur. He has extensive research experience in plant–microbe interactions, including the biological control of soybean diseases and micrbially mediated abiotic stress management in pulses. He has explored the diversity of endophytic bacteria from wild and cultivated soybean varieties for the biological control of soybean charcoal rot, purified antimicrobial peptides from endophytic bacteria, and developed bioinoculants and microbial consortia to improve moisture-deficit stress tolerance in rainfed chickpea.
